Jane Wong
Therapist
I have a strong background in supporting children, adolescents, and families across diverse settings. For three years, I served as a case worker in a family service centre, working closely with children from disadvantaged and vulnerable backgrounds. I then spent another three years as a school shadow, providing one-on-one support to children and adolescents with special needs in mainstream schools, helping them integrate both academically and socially.
Currently, I work as a case worker in a psychiatric clinic, where I support adolescents and adults in treatment adherence and psychological interventions. My varied experience has deepened my understanding of emotional and behavioural challenges across the lifespan and strengthened my commitment to person-centred, compassionate care.
